Lines Matching refs:rsa
136 static int do_rsa_print(BIO *out, const RSA *rsa, int off, in do_rsa_print() argument
143 update_buflen(rsa->n, &buf_len); in do_rsa_print()
144 update_buflen(rsa->e, &buf_len); in do_rsa_print()
147 update_buflen(rsa->d, &buf_len); in do_rsa_print()
148 update_buflen(rsa->p, &buf_len); in do_rsa_print()
149 update_buflen(rsa->q, &buf_len); in do_rsa_print()
150 update_buflen(rsa->dmp1, &buf_len); in do_rsa_print()
151 update_buflen(rsa->dmq1, &buf_len); in do_rsa_print()
152 update_buflen(rsa->iqmp, &buf_len); in do_rsa_print()
161 if (rsa->n != NULL) { in do_rsa_print()
162 mod_len = BN_num_bits(rsa->n); in do_rsa_print()
169 if (include_private && rsa->d) { in do_rsa_print()
182 if (!bn_print(out, str, rsa->n, m, off) || in do_rsa_print()
183 !bn_print(out, s, rsa->e, m, off)) { in do_rsa_print()
188 if (!bn_print(out, "privateExponent:", rsa->d, m, off) || in do_rsa_print()
189 !bn_print(out, "prime1:", rsa->p, m, off) || in do_rsa_print()
190 !bn_print(out, "prime2:", rsa->q, m, off) || in do_rsa_print()
191 !bn_print(out, "exponent1:", rsa->dmp1, m, off) || in do_rsa_print()
192 !bn_print(out, "exponent2:", rsa->dmq1, m, off) || in do_rsa_print()
193 !bn_print(out, "coefficient:", rsa->iqmp, m, off)) { in do_rsa_print()
206 return do_rsa_print(bp, pkey->pkey.rsa, indent, 0); in rsa_pub_print()
211 return do_rsa_print(bp, pkey->pkey.rsa, indent, 1); in rsa_priv_print()